What is Stage 1? Behind the Software
Stage 1 involves recalibrating the software on the ECU (Engine Control Unit) without changing any physical mechanical parts. Car manufacturers release vehicles with “de-tuned” engines (often at 70-80% efficiency) to ensure they can handle poor fuel quality, extreme climates, and different tax brackets worldwide. Stage 1 awakens this “sleeping” potential within safe margins.

1. Stage 1 in Diesel Engines: The Power of Torque
Diesel engines, with their high compression ratios and turbochargers, are the most “eager” units to respond to software tuning. Even though they are often built for economy, their character changes completely after Stage 1.

Torque Increase and Driving Dynamics
In diesels, the biggest gain is in Torque (Nm) rather than just horsepower. The massive pulling power felt at low RPMs (1500-2500 RPM) after tuning carries the car’s mid-range acceleration to an incredible level. Especially for heavy SUVs or loaded commercial vehicles, Stage 1 is almost a necessity for driving comfort.

Economy and Efficiency
One of the primary motivations for tuning a diesel is fuel economy. The increased torque allows the engine to maintain the same speed at lower RPMs. This translates back to you as up to 10% fuel savings in urban stop-and-go traffic and long-distance cruising.

2. Stage 1 in Petrol Engines: The Joy of the Rev Range
A Stage 1 application in petrol engines offers two different scenarios depending on the intake type (Turbocharged or Naturally Aspirated).

Turbocharged Petrol Units (TSI, T-GDI, EcoBoost)
Modern turbo-petrol engines receive a magical touch with Stage 1. Precise recalibration of turbo boost and ignition timing provides a much more dramatic increase in horsepower compared to diesels. Power is delivered continuously until the end of the rev range, meaning the car continues to accelerate even at high speeds.

Naturally Aspirated Engines: Throttle Response and Fluidity
While HP gains in non-turbo engines usually stay within the 5-10% range, the real impact of Stage 1 is felt in throttle sensitivity. The sluggish factory response is eliminated; the car becomes more vivid and “fluid,” responding instantly to the driver’s commands.

Technical Comparison: Gains and Characteristics
Power Character: While power in diesels comes with a sudden torque burst, turbo petrol vehicles exhibit a more linear and aggressive acceleration curve.

Mechanical Tolerance: Diesel engine blocks are generally more robust, making them resistant to high torque. In petrol vehicles, the health of the cooling and ignition systems is the priority.

Longevity: In both engine types, Stage 1 does not shorten engine life as long as regular maintenance is performed. In fact, a more efficient engine provides the same performance with less effort.
